About The Position

This role will cover the entire Carolinas and can be either hybrid, based out of Charlotte, North Carolina, or remote but based in North Carolina. The Project Executive is concerned with the larger picture of a portfolio of projects, including monitoring the strategic program, project goals, and project performance on our most complex and high-value projects. Responsibilities

  • Develop, implement, and enforce policies regarding project/job estimating, measurable customer acceptance criteria, customer hand off from sales to delivery and change control management.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to define project objectives, scope, deliverables, and timelines. Develop comprehensive project plans, including resource allocation, budgeting, risk assessment, and mitigation strategies.
  • Lead project teams in executing project plans effectively and efficiently. Monitor project progress, ensure adherence to timelines and quality standards, and manage any changes or deviations that may arise. Maintain open lines of communication with team members, stakeholders, and clients.
  • Establish strong working relationships with project stakeholders, including customers, internal teams, and external vendors or contractors. Identify stakeholders' needs, expectations, and concerns. Communicate project updates, risks, and issues promptly and effectively. Ensure customer satisfaction and manage stakeholder expectations throughout the project lifecycle.
  • Coordinate and allocate resources required for project execution, including personnel, equipment, and materials. Work closely with department heads and resource managers to ensure the availability and optimal utilization of resources. Monitor resource allocation and make adjustments, as necessary.
  • Develop and manage project budgets, including cost estimation, tracking, and control. Monitor project expenses, track budget variances, and implement corrective actions when needed. Ensure projects are delivered within budgetary constraints while maintaining quality and meeting client requirements.
  • Identify project risks and develop mitigation strategies to minimize their impact. Proactively monitor and address potential risks throughout the project lifecycle. Implement risk management processes, including risk identification, assessment, and contingency planning.
  • Implement and enforce quality control measures to ensure project deliverables meet the required standards. Conduct regular quality reviews, perform inspections, and verify compliance with project specifications and industry best practices. Identify opportunities for process improvement and implement corrective actions as needed.
  • Prepare and present project status reports, progress updates, and key performance indicators to stakeholders and senior management. Maintain accurate and up-to-date project documentation, including project plans, schedules, budgets, and risk management reports.
  • Lead and motivate project teams, ensuring effective collaboration and communication. Provide training, guidance, support, and mentorship to team members. Foster a positive work environment that encourages creativity, accountability, and professional growth.
